This offbeat "electric western," loosely based on Herman Hesse's novel "Siddhartha," combines a standard gunfight plot with '60s psychedelia. Cowboys Zachariah (John Rubinstein) and Matthew (Don Johnson) get mixed up with a group of outlaw rockers (Country Joe and the Fish) on their quest to become gunslingers. But a developing rivalry between the two cowpokes could turn into a deadly confrontation. Patricia Quinn co-stars along with the rock band James Gang; co-scripted by the Firesign Theatre. 93 min. the first and only electric western, is built on a base of solid rock with a musical score and cast headed by such music greats as country joe & the fish, elvin jones, the james gang and cajun singer doug kershaw.
the adventure begins when zachariah (john rubinstein), who just received a mail order gun, convinces his friend matthew (don johnson) to ride off with him on the trail of the crackers (country joe & the fish), a roving band of bandits. at a saloon where the crackers are entertaining, a cowboy picks a fight with zachariah who outdraws and kills him. based on the success of this first showdown, zachariah decides that he is good gunfighter material. he and matthew then set out on a trail of gun-slinging adventures, including encounters with the infamous job cain (elvin jones) and his gang (the james gang).
